Author: toad Date: 2008-03-24 16:34:34 +0000 (Mon, 24 Mar 2008) New Revision: 18738
Modified:
trunk/freenet/src/freenet/support/RandomGrabArray.java
Log:
Fix NPE??
Modified: trunk/freenet/src/freenet/support/RandomGrabArray.java
===================================================================
--- trunk/freenet/src/freenet/support/RandomGrabArray.java 2008-03-24
16:31:49 UTC (rev 18737)
+++ trunk/freenet/src/freenet/support/RandomGrabArray.java 2008-03-24
16:34:34 UTC (rev 18738)
@@ -91,7 +91,8 @@
if(valid ==
random) { // Picked on previous round
if(item.canRemove()) {
contents.remove(item);
-
reqs[i] = null;
+
target--;
+
reqs[target] = null;
}
return
item;
}
